The Ristorante del Rifugio Monte Poieto is an ideal destination for those who want to taste typical dishes of Italian and Lombard cuisine, immersed in the beauty of the Bergamo Prealps. Located at 1360 meters above sea level, the refuge offers a spectacular view of the Val Seriana and a welcoming atmosphere. What the restaurant offers: Traditional cuisine: Local specialties such as polenta, pizzoccheri and meat dishes. Panoramic setting: Outdoor tables with breathtaking views. Cable car: Direct access to the structure without having to face the climb on foot. Vegetarian options: Available on the menu for those with special dietary needs.

Monte Poieto is a beautiful hiking destination in the Bergamo Prealps, near Aviatico. At 1,360 meters above sea level, it offers a breathtaking panoramic view of the Seriana Valley and the surrounding mountains. What you can find on Monte Poieto: Rifugio Monte Poieto: A cozy refuge with a restaurant and rooms, perfect for a stop after the hike. Cable car: A comfortable way to reach the top without having to face the climb on foot. Hiking trails: Trails suitable for everyone, with the possibility of connecting to Cornagera for a more adventurous experience. Playground and animals: Ideal for families with children. If you want to explore Monte Poieto, you can start from Selvino or Aviatico, following well-marked trails

The Pratolina Hut and Meadow of the Ancient Chestnut Trees and Prati Alti and Pratolina Hut are both reachable via paths from Monte Misma. Additionally, Rifugio Santa Maria di Misma is directly accessible from the Sant'Ambrogio area of Cenate Sopra, offering a relatively easy round trip of about 4.5 km.
Yes, several huts are suitable for families. Monte Poieto Summit and Chapel, Pratolina Hut and Meadow of the Ancient Chestnut Trees, and Prati Alti and Pratolina Hut are all categorized as family-friendly. The hike to Rifugio Santa Maria di Misma is also considered an accessible excursion for families.
Many huts offer panoramic views. From Monte Poieto Summit and Chapel, you can enjoy a wide view of the Orobic Prealps. Rifugio Santa Maria di Misma provides beautiful panoramic views of the Misma, surrounding plains, and hills. The Grotto del Sole – Gemba Hut also offers spectacular vistas, with the Apennines visible on clear days.

Near the Pratolina Hut and Meadow of the Ancient Chestnut Trees and Prati Alti and Pratolina Hut, you'll find beautiful meadows with centuries-old chestnut trees. Rifugio Laghi Gemelli is situated on the shores of the lakes of the same name, which were once separate but are now a single large lake, offering a unique natural setting.
The huts are generally enjoyable during spring, summer, and autumn for hiking and outdoor activities. Rifugio Alpe Corte is open all year round, making it a flexible option for visitors in different seasons. For specific conditions, especially in winter, it's advisable to check ahead as some facilities, like the cable car to Monte Poieto, may have seasonal closures.
Yes, Rifugio Alpe Corte is a beautiful refuge located at approximately 1,350 meters above sea level and is open all year round. This makes it a flexible option for visitors looking to experience the Bergamo Alps in different seasons.
The area around the Pratolina Hut and Meadow of the Ancient Chestnut Trees is special for its beautiful meadow dotted with centuries-old chestnut trees. It's an ideal spot for picnics and relaxation, with clean paths that are great for walking. It can be reached from the paths of Monte Misma or via a carriage road from Pradalunga.
The estimated hiking time to reach Rifugio Santa Maria di Misma from the Sant'Ambrogio area of Cenate Sopra is about 1 hour and 20 minutes. The round trip is approximately 4.5 km with an elevation gain of 444 meters.
